The following editor briefly introduces the 7 culprits that cause the engine noise to become louder after changing the oil.
1. Too much oil
There are also standards for engine oil filling, not that the more the better, if the amount of engine oil filling is too much, it will generate greater resistance to the rotation of the crankshaft, thereby affecting the power output and increasing fuel consumption. The amount of engine oil entering the combustion chamber is greatly increased, which increases the carbon deposit in the combustion chamber, increases the piston movement resistance, and reduces the engine power. At the same time, it will also cause the air-fuel ratio of the combustion chamber to change, increase the probability of knocking, and the noise will also increase accordingly.

3. The viscosity of the engine oil should be suitable
Different grades of engine oil have different characteristics, and their low-temperature start-up and high-temperature anti-wear and adhesion properties also have different performances. The viscosity of the engine oil is inversely proportional to the temperature. When the engine is cold, the viscosity of the engine oil is high. If the engine oil is thicker, it will cause additional loss to the starter motor and battery. However, if the engine oil is too thin, it will be difficult to form a sufficient protective film under high temperature operation, resulting in insufficient lubrication, resulting in increased wear of the machine parts. If the vehicle manual recommends 5W-30, and the car mainly uses 5W-40, the engine noise becomes louder, then the owner needs to pay attention. It is recommended to choose the oil that is recommended by the vehicle manual.
4. Oil mixing
This situation is also relatively common, because different brands use different technical formulas, which may produce adverse chemical reactions and change their own characteristics, thereby causing wear and tear on the engine and increasing noise. It is recommended that riders should not mix oil and try to use the same brand of oil. 5. Encountered fake engine oil
This kind of situation is also very likely to happen, because the novice driver added inferior engine oil when maintaining his car. Because the "fake" engine oil has very poor anti-wear, cleaning, and lubrication protection properties, the engine pressure is too high, resulting in increased wear and noise. 6. The sound of the cold car is loud and normal
Most of the engine oil in the cold car state returns to the oil pan. At this time, the internal components of the engine lack lubrication, and the engine temperature will drop when the cold car is started. The reason for the speed will cause the noise to be too loud, but after the car is warmed up, the noise speed will drop again, which is normal. If it doesn't return to normal after warming up the car, I suggest you check it out.
7. Psychological effect
This should account for the majority. Human hearing has errors in different environments. It is impossible to judge the loudness of the sound by the ear alone. It is best to measure it with a decibel meter. From the technical point of view of oil viscosity, the noise of 5W-20 and 5W-30 engine oil will be slightly louder when driving in urban areas, and the noise will be slightly lower when driving normally at high speed. The noise of 5W-40 and 5W-50 oil products will be slightly smaller when driving in urban areas, and the noise will be slightly louder when driving normally at high speed.
suggestion
If the sound of the engine starts to become louder after replacing the new oil, car owners don’t have to worry too much. It is recommended to observe after running in for a period of time. If this situation still occurs after a period of running in, it is recommended that the car owner go to the repair shop for inspection.
